Koblenz is a beautiful city with a lot to see. Has a number of castles and churches to visit, and excellent restaurants. A number of sights to visit throughout the city. Rented a car and drove to some castles of the many that are in the region. The city is safe to walk around. Numerous sights to see around the city, such as, Basilica St Castor, Liebfrauenkirche, Deutsches Eck; where the River Mosel and River Rhine come together and massive statute of Emperor Wilhelm i, Ehrenbreitstein Fortress, Schloss Stolzenfels, and Jesuitenplatz. Lovely town, English menu's in most restaurant's. Long flat promenade to walk along, English widely spoken, lots of restaurants and cafe's, but it felt that 90% were Pizza restaurants. I saw two banks, Volksbank & Sparkasse, Volksbank is on the Market Square 60 seconds from the promonade and has an ATM with English instructions. It also has non ATM machines, look for the one with the keypad. Some small businesses only accept cash so the ATM availability is important. Boat trips on the Rhine are available including an all day return trip to Rudesheim so you get to view the entire Rhine Gorge twice. The cable car costs 11 Euro's return, cash & cards accepted, it takes you to the viewing point for the definative River Rhine photo (see photo's). Koblenz is a fantastic city packed with history, charm, and plenty to explore. I highly recommend taking a scenic boat cruise along the Rhine — it’s one of the best ways to appreciate the stunning river landscapes and picturesque castles dotting the hills. Don’t miss the cable car ride up to Ehrenbreitstein Fortress, where you’ll enjoy panoramic views over the Deutsches Eck, the famous meeting point of the Rhine and Moselle rivers. Wander through the Altstadt (Old Town), filled with cozy pubs, vibrant restaurants, and lively squares. The atmosphere is warm and inviting, perfect for enjoying local wines or a hearty meal. And of course, no visit to Koblenz is complete without trying a Kowelenzer Schängelche the mischievous local schnapps and the iconic fountain hidden in the courtyard of the town hall (Rathaus).
